8 Update

software

To check for new updates, compare the current
software version of your home theater with
the latest software version (if available) on the
Philips web site.

1

Press

.

2

Select

[Settings] , then press OK .

3

Select

[Advanced Setup] > [Version

Info.] , then press OK .

Update software via network

1

Prepare the network connection, see

chapter ‘Getting Started’ > ‘Set up
network’ for detailed information.

2

At Home menu, select [Settings]

> [Advanced Setup] > [Software
Download] > [Network] .

3

Follow the instruction on the TV to

conÀ rm update operation.

Once software update is complete,

»

this Home Theater System turns off to
standby automatically.

4

Disconnect the power cord for a few

seconds and connect again to reboot the
Home Theater System.

Update software via USB

1

Go to www.philips.com/support to check

the latest software version available for
this Home Theater System.

2

Create a folder named ‘UPG’ in the root

of a USB Á ash drive.

3

Download the software onto the ‘UPG’

folder of the USB Á ash drive.

4

Unzip the downloaded software in the

‘UPG’ folder.
